The Viking VGIC53626BBH is a 36-inch freestanding open burner gas range designed for culinary enthusiasts seeking professional-grade performance in a residential setting. This model, finished in a unique Blush hue, features six high-performance 15,000 BTU open burners equipped with VariSimmer settings for precise low-heat control. The SureSpark ignition system ensures reliable ignition and automatic re-ignition if a flame is extinguished. The 5.1 cu. ft. convection oven utilizes a 30,000 BTU U-shaped burner and ProFlow Convection Air Baffle to provide even heat distribution, while the Gourmet-Glo infrared broiler delivers intense searing heat for broiling applications. Additional features include continuous porcelainized cast-iron grates for easy movement of cookware, halogen oven lighting for enhanced visibility, and six cooking functions to accommodate various cooking techniques. The VGIC53626BBH combines robust functionality with a bold aesthetic, making it a standout addition to any kitchen.

Q: What type of range is this?
A: A 36‑inch professional‑style open burner gas range from the Viking 5 Series with high‑output burners and a roomy oven.
Q: How many burners and how powerful are they?
A: It features 6 open gas burners, each rated at 15,000 BTU, offering strong heat for searing, boiling and everyday cooking.
Q: What oven capacity and cooking functions does it offer?
A: The oven holds 5.1 cu ft and supports natural airflow bake, convection bake, infrared broil, convection infrared broil, dehydrate, and defrost modes for versatile cooking.
Q: Does it include convection and broiling features?
A: Yes — it has ProFlow convection for even baking and a Gourmet‑Glo infrared broiler for intense searing.
Q: What ignition and simmer capabilities does it have?
A: All burners use SureSpark ignition with VariSimmer settings for precise low heat.
Q: How easy is cleaning and maintenance?
A: It includes removable porcelain burner bowls, continuous grates, and a pull‑out drip tray for easier cleanup.
Q: What fuel type is this model?
A: Configured for natural gas, convertible to LP with a kit.

Wipe spills promptly once the cooktop is cool to prevent stains and baked‑on residue.
Clean burner grates, caps, and drip pans weekly with warm, soapy water; dry fully to prevent rust.
Gently clear burner ports with a straight pin (don’t enlarge holes) to maintain proper flame.
Reassemble burner caps correctly for even heat and reliable ignition.
Allow igniters and components to dry completely after cleaning to avoid mis‑firing.
Use a soft cloth and mild detergent on pink enamel surfaces; avoid harsh or abrasive cleaners.
For stainless or metal trim, wipe with the grain and use a stainless‑safe cleaner occasionally.
Ensure flames are steady and blue; yellow tips may indicate clogging or airflow issues.
Periodically check gas connections and schedule professional servicing annually.
Always clean with burners OFF and the cooktop fully cooled.
